1Jehovah hath reigned, peoples tremble, The Inhabitant of the cherubs, the earth shaketh.

1The Lord reigneth; let the people tremble: he sitteth between the cherubims; let the earth be moved.

2Jehovah in Zion <FI>is<Fi> great, And high He <FI>is<Fi> over all the peoples.

2The Lord is great in Zion; and he is high above all the people.

3They praise Thy name, `Great, and fearful, holy <FI>it<Fi> is.'

3Let them praise thy great and terrible name; for it is holy.

4And the strength of the king Hath loved judgment, Thou--Thou hast established uprightness; Judgment and righteousness in Jacob, Thou--Thou hast done.

4The king’s strength also loveth judgment; thou dost establish equity, thou executest judgment and righteousness in Jacob.

5Exalt ye Jehovah our God, And bow yourselves at His footstool, holy <FI>is<Fi> He.

5Exalt ye the Lord our God, and worship at his footstool; for he is holy.

6Moses and Aaron among His priests, And Samuel among those proclaiming His name. They are calling unto Jehovah, And He doth answer them.

6Moses and Aaron among his priests, and Samuel among them that call upon his name; they called upon the Lord, and he answered them.

7In a pillar of cloud He speaketh unto them, They have kept His testimonies, And the statute He hath given to them.

7He spake unto them in the cloudy pillar: they kept his testimonies, and the ordinance that he gave them.

8O Jehovah, our God, Thou hast afflicted them, A God forgiving Thou hast been to them, And taking vengeance on their actions.

8Thou answeredst them, O Lord our God: thou wast a God that forgavest them, though thou tookest vengeance of their inventions.

9Exalt ye Jehovah our God, And bow yourselves at His holy hill, For holy <FI>is<Fi> Jehovah our God!

9Exalt the Lord our God, and worship at his holy hill; for the Lord our God is holy.
